Transaction 7347344bc86d72ca83334b52fe36697c7e54ebe8a3e2418021c251967be94508
1 Input
1 Output
-
7347344bc86d72ca83334b52fe36697c7e54ebe8a3e2418021c251967be94508:0
- value
- 5974086
- script pubkey
- OP_0 OP_PUSHBYTES_20 5107e55795abef2c34f896d5dd696f416968fd61
- address
- bc1q2yr724u440hjcd8cjm2a66t0g95k3ltpvpcfvv